The Indian mid-range premium smartphone market in 2025 is heating up. Two of the most exciting launches are the Oppo Reno 14 Pro and the Vivo T4 Ultra. Both devices pack powerful specs, modern designs, and strong cameras, but they target slightly different audiences.

Design and Build
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ro looks sleek with curved edges, slim bezels, and a frosted glass finish. Its matte back feels premium and is resistant to smudges, making it stylish and practical at the same time.
The Vivo T4 Ultra, on the other hand, opts for a bold gradient finish with shiny accents. It looks flashier, appealing to younger buyers who prefer eye-catching designs.
Both feel good in the hand, but Oppo gives a more professional and premium vibe, while Vivo goes for trendy and vibrant looks.
Display
Oppo Reno 14 Pro comes with a 6.7-inch AMOLED 1.5K display. It supports HDR10+, 120Hz refresh rate, and 2000 nits peak brightness. Colors are rich, details are sharp, and outdoor visibility is excellent.
Vivo T4 Ultra offers a 6.78-inch AMOLED FHD+ display with 120Hz refresh rate. It delivers smooth visuals and strong contrast, but brightness maxes out lower than Oppo’s.
If you want the sharpest display for movies and HDR content, Oppo is ahead. Vivo, however, gives a slightly larger screen that gamers will appreciate.
Performance
Inside, the Oppo Reno 14 Pro runs on the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 processor with up to 12GB RAM and 512GB storage. It handles multitasking, gaming, and heavy apps smoothly with excellent optimization.
The Vivo T4 Ultra uses the MediaTek Dimensity 9200+ chipset, also paired with up to 12GB RAM and 512GB storage. It’s fast, reliable, and powerful, but Snapdragon has an edge in GPU performance, making Oppo slightly better for gaming.
Both phones are strong performers, but Oppo feels a touch more refined in real-world gaming and app switching.
Camera Setup
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ro uses a 50MP Sony IMX890 sensor as its main lens, supported by a 16MP ultra-wide and a 13MP telephoto with 2x zoom. Selfies come from a 32MP front shooter with AI-enhanced HDR.
The Vivo T4 Ultra packs a 50MP OIS main sensor, a 12MP ultra-wide, and a 12MP telephoto lens with 2x zoom. Its 32MP front camera is solid but doesn’t have Oppo’s HDR-driven enhancements.
In real-world use, Oppo delivers better low-light shots and more detailed selfies, thanks to its AI tuning. Vivo captures natural colors and stable images, appealing to those who like less-processed photos.
Battery and Charging
Both phones come with a 5000mAh battery, but charging is where things get interesting.
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ro supports 100W fast charging, filling the battery in about 25 minutes.
The Vivo T4 Ultra supports 80W charging, which takes around 35 minutes for a full charge.
Oppo clearly wins the charging battle, but Vivo is still quick enough for most users.
Software Experience
The Reno 14 Pro runs ColorOS 15 on Android 15, delivering a smooth, stable interface with AI features and gaming modes.
The Vivo T4 Ultra uses Funtouch OS 15, also based on Android 15. It focuses on customization, themes, and camera-centered tools.
Both are polished, but Oppo feels slightly more stable, while Vivo appeals to those who love personalization.
Price and Value
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ro is priced at around ₹49,000, positioning it as a premium mid-range device.
The Vivo T4 Ultra is more affordable at around ₹45,000, offering nearly the same hardware for a lower price.
For buyers on a strict budget, Vivo offers excellent value. For those who can spend a little more, Oppo provides refinements that make the experience more premium.

Conclusion
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ro vs Vivo T4 Ultra battle is closer than expected. Both bring premium displays, fast charging, strong processors, and excellent cameras.
The Oppo Reno 14 Pro edges ahead with its brighter display, faster charging, and AI-powered camera performance. It feels more refined and professional.
The Vivo T4 Ultra, however, is the smarter buy for budget-conscious buyers. It delivers excellent specs, stable performance, and good cameras at a lower cost.
If you want value for money, go for Vivo. If you want a polished premium experience, choose Oppo.
